The DeepMap team at NVIDIA is delivering one of the fundamental technologies for the autonomous software stack and beyond. The team works on data collection, data analysis, map creation and map consumption software components for NVIDIA driving/mobile platforms and backend processing systems. The team provides algorithms to analyze spatial and temporal properties of GPS/IMU sensor data, tools to analyze lidar/camera/radar data, tools to store and upload large amounts of sensor data for map creation, and software to access and visualize 2D navigational maps and 3D HDMaps for experiments and benchmarking.
Responsibilities
- Conduct research on algorithms and techniques to do trajectory data mining and road network topology and geometry analysis.
- Build proof-of-concept tools to enhance the NVMap map building pipeline using researched techniques.
- Perform data analysis and data preparation to benchmark researched topics.
Requirements
- MS/PhD in Computer Science/Engineering or Electrical Engineering (or equivalent experience).
- Proficient in C/C++ and familiar with Python.
- Solid understanding of computer architecture, operating systems, and computer networking fundamentals.
- Strong background in algorithms (e.g., graph theory, combinatorial & discrete algorithms), data structures, and basic statistics.
